使用內網穿透工具Holer將本地的Web應用映射到公網上訪問
Holer exposes local servers behind NATs and firewalls to the public internet over secure tunnels.
Support forwarding message based on TCP protocol.
Holer是一個免費開源的內網穿透工具,它可以將區域網伺服器代理到公網的內網穿透工具,支持轉發基於TCP協議的報文。
Holer地址:https://github.com/Wisdom-Projects/holer
1.下載軟體包並解壓:
軟體包地址:https://github.com/Wisdom-Projects/holer/tree/master/Binary
解壓軟體包 holer-client.zip
2. 修改配置文件
holer-client/conf/holer.conf
公網和內網的地址映射關係
Holer Access Key Internet Address Local Address
HOLER_CLIENT-2F8D8B78B3C2A0AE 106.14.70.153:65530 127.0.0.1:8080
HOLER_CLIENT-3C07CDFD1BF99BF2 106.14.70.153:65531 127.0.0.1:8088
HOLER_CLIENT-2A623FCB6E2A7D1D 106.14.70.153:65532 127.0.0.1:80
本地的Tomcat埠是8080,選擇第一條記錄裏的Holer Access Key配置到holer-client/conf/holer.conf文件裏
HOLER_ACCESS_KEY=HOLER_CLIENT-2F8D8B78B3C2A0AE
如果您的Tomcat埠是8088或者80請選擇對應的記錄進行修改,如果您的Tomcat埠均不在上述列表裡,建議將本地的Tomcat埠修改為上述列表裡的埠8080或者8088或者80,否則無法訪問映射後的公網地址。
3. 啟動Holer服務
cd holer-client/bin
Windows: 執行命令:startup.bat或者雙擊startup.bat
Linux: 執行命令: sh startup.sh
4. 訪問映射後的公網地址
啟動本地的Tomcat,瀏覽器裏輸入URL:
http://106.14.70.153:65530
啟動成功就可在公網上也能訪問到了本地的Tomcat Web應用了
推薦閱讀: